Generic programming attempts to make programming more efficient by making it more general. This book is devoted to a novel form of genericity in programs, based on parameterizing programs by the structure of the data they manipulate. The book presents the following four revised and extended chapters
[Lecture Notes in Computer Science] Generic Programming Volume 2793 || Chapter 1. Generic Haskell: Practice and Theory
β Scribed by Backhouse, Roland; Gibbons, Jeremy
- Book ID
- 115533878
- Publisher
- Springer Berlin Heidelberg
- Year
- 2003
- Tongue
- English
- Weight
- 925 KB
- Edition
- 1
- Category
- Article
- ISBN
- 3540451919
No coin nor oath required. For personal study only.
β¦ Synopsis
Generic programming attempts to make programming more efficient by making it more general. This book is devoted to a novel form of genericity in programs, based on parameterizing programs by the structure of the data they manipulate. The book presents the following four revised and extended chapters first given as lectures at the Generic Programming Summer School held at the University of Oxford, UK in August 2002: - Generic Haskell: Practice and Theory - Generic Haskell: Applications - Generic Properties of Datatypes - Basic Category Theory for Models of Syntax
π SIMILAR VOLUMES
Generic programming is about making programs more widely applicable via exotic kinds of parametrization---not just along the dimensions of values or of types, but also of things such as the shape of data, algebraic structures, strategies, computational paradigms, and so on. Indexed programming is a
This Book Constitutes The Thoroughly Refereed Post-proceedings Of The 8th International Workshop On Database Programming Languages, Dbpl 2001, Held In Frascati, Italy, In September 2001.the 18 Revised Full Papers Presented Together With An Invited Paper Were Carefully Selected During Two Rounds Of R
This volume presents the revised lecture notes of selected talks given at the Fourth Central European Functional Programming School, CEFP 2011, held in June 2011 in Budapest, Hungary. The 11 revised full papers presented were carefully reviewed by experts on functional programming and revised based